Output 68ad59aff8fb4d3014f85bc8de58a05c8955222fb929a229c91527d4f99270ef:2

value
10072771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17bc6f363d7e7cc6e6283691ab79d8345877d3f3 OP_EQUAL
address
MA4fWVgqAE8617AZKzRjcAKcMa8b9K5fYH
transaction
68ad59aff8fb4d3014f85bc8de58a05c8955222fb929a229c91527d4f99270ef
spent
true